Netflix one of the world's largest online movie rental service provider, founded in 1997 and successfully achieved a base of 1 million subscriber over a span of 3 years being half the time span achieved by AOL which is another online service provider. Netflix offers a choice of 15000 movies to its customers, with leading 15 distribution outlets, where DVDs reach more than 90 percent of its subscribers with generally one business-day delivery. It also offers personalized movie recommendations to its members, and also allows members to share and recommend movies to one another. It has reported a business growth of 74%. ii. Blockbuster video - an organization in business of video cassettes, DVD and video games, with most of its revenue from United States, with their innovative program of "pay-per-view" co-branded with DIRECTV. Blockbuster reported $5.5 billion in 2002 and grown to 8500 franchised stores. They offered 44 movie selection a day to subscribers. iii. Wal-Mart - One of the largest retailer, reported an income of $244.5 billion, established itself largely in the United States with 3200 facilities and 1100 facilities abroad, with 7 distribution centres. iv.
